Step 1: Open the Venmo App and Navigate to Your Profile
First things first, you'll need to open the Venmo application on your iPhone. Look for the blue and white "V" icon on your home screen or in your app library and tap it.
Once the app is open, you'll likely land on your feed or the "Friends" tab. To access your account settings, you need to navigate to your profile.

Accessing Your Profile
- Locate the "Me" Tab: In the bottom right corner of your screen, you should see a profile icon or your profile picture along with the word "Me" underneath it. Tap on this tab.
- Your Profile Overview: This section displays your profile picture, username, and your current Venmo balance.
Step 2: Find the "Add or Transfer" Option
On your profile screen, you'll need to find the option that allows you to manage your funds.
Identifying the Right Button
- Look for "Add or Transfer": Directly below your Venmo balance, you should see a button labeled "Add or Transfer". This is your gateway to adding money to your account. Tap on this button.
Step 3: Select "Add Money"
After tapping "Add or Transfer," you'll be presented with a couple of options. Our goal here is to add money to your Venmo balance.

Choosing the Correct Action
- Tap "Add Money": You should see an option that clearly states "Add Money". Select this option to proceed with funding your account.
Step 4: Enter the Amount You Wish to Add
Now, Venmo will prompt you to specify the amount of money you want to add to your balance.
Specifying the Funding Amount
- Use the Number Pad: A numerical keypad will appear on your screen. Carefully enter the dollar amount you wish to add to your Venmo balance.
- Review the Amount: Double-check the amount you've entered to ensure it's correct before moving on.
Step 5: Choose Your Funding Source
This is a crucial step where you select the bank account or debit card you want to use to fund your Venmo balance.

Selecting Your Linked Account
- Linked Bank Accounts and Cards: You should see a list of the bank accounts and debit cards you have previously linked to your Venmo account.
- Choose Your Preferred Source: Tap on the bank account or debit card you want to use for this transaction.
- Adding a New Bank Account or Card (If Necessary): If you haven't linked a funding source yet, or if you want to use a different one, you'll need to add it first. Look for an option like "Add bank or card..." or a "+" icon. Follow the on-screen instructions to securely link your bank account or debit card. This usually involves entering your account details or card information. Ensure you enter this information accurately.
Step 6: Review and Confirm the Transfer
Before the money is transferred, Venmo will show you a summary of your transaction.
Confirming the Details
- Verify the Amount: Make sure the amount displayed is the correct amount you intended to add.
- Check the Funding Source: Confirm that the selected bank account or debit card is the one you want to use.
- Tap "Add [Amount]": Once you've reviewed everything and are satisfied, tap the button at the bottom of the screen, which will likely say "Add $[Amount]" (e.g., "Add $20").
Step 7: Wait for Confirmation
After you confirm the transfer, Venmo will process your request. This usually happens relatively quickly.

Monitoring the Transfer Status
- Confirmation Screen: You should see a confirmation screen indicating that your money is being added.
- Balance Update: Keep an eye on your Venmo balance at the top of your profile screen. It should update to reflect the added funds within a few moments.
- Notifications: Venmo may also send you a notification to confirm the successful addition of funds to your account.
Congratulations! You have successfully added money to your Venmo account on your iPhone. You can now use these funds to make payments to friends, family, or businesses that accept Venmo.

How to link a new bank account to Venmo on iPhone?
- Quick Answer: Go to your "Me" tab, tap "Settings" (gear icon), then "Payment Methods," and select "Add bank or card...". Follow the prompts to enter your bank account details.
How to link a new debit card to Venmo on iPhone?
- Quick Answer: Similar to linking a bank account, go to "Me" > "Settings" > "Payment Methods" > "Add bank or card..." and enter your debit card information.
How to check the funding sources linked to my Venmo on iPhone?
- Quick Answer: Navigate to your "Me" tab, tap "Settings," and then select "Payment Methods." You'll see a list of your linked bank accounts and cards.
How to change the default funding source for adding money on Venmo on iPhone?
- Quick Answer: When you go to "Add Money," you'll see your linked sources. Simply select the one you want to use for that specific transaction. There isn't a permanent "default" for adding money.
How to troubleshoot if money isn't adding to my Venmo balance on iPhone?
- Quick Answer: Check your linked bank account or card balance to ensure sufficient funds. Verify that your account information in Venmo is correct. Try again later or contact Venmo support if the issue persists.
How to see the history of money added to my Venmo on iPhone?
- Quick Answer: On your "Me" tab, scroll down to see your transaction history. Look for entries that indicate "Added money."
How to increase the amount of money I can add to Venmo on iPhone?
- Quick Answer: Venmo has limits on how much you can add. These limits may vary. You can try verifying your identity within the Venmo app to potentially increase these limits. Go to "Me" > "Settings" > "Identity Verification."
How to remove a linked bank account or card from Venmo on iPhone?
- Quick Answer: Go to "Me" > "Settings" > "Payment Methods." Tap on the bank account or card you want to remove and select "Remove."
How to know if my bank supports adding money to Venmo on iPhone?
- Quick Answer: Most major banks in the US are compatible with Venmo. If you encounter issues linking your bank, contact your bank or Venmo support for assistance.
How to cancel adding money to Venmo on iPhone after initiating it?
- Quick Answer: Once you've confirmed the "Add [Amount]" button, the transaction usually processes quickly and cannot be canceled. If there's an error, you may need to contact Venmo support.
